Background of the Study
Online discourse has transformed traditional language structures, particularly through the innovative use of platforms like Twitter. In Nigeria, the structure of Twitter threads has introduced novel syntactic patterns that diverge from formal written language. This study examines the impact of online discourse on Nigerian syntax, focusing on how the segmented nature of Twitter threads contributes to syntactic evolution (Ibrahim, 2023). The analysis centers on the sequential construction of ideas within threads, where punctuation, sentence structure, and lexical choices are reconfigured to fit the digital format. Such transformations reflect both the constraints and creative possibilities of online communication. The study underscores the significance of understanding these syntactic variations as a product of evolving digital practices. As language adapts to the brevity and immediacy of Twitter, new syntactic forms emerge that challenge traditional grammatical conventions. This research aims to document these syntactic innovations and assess their broader implications for language use in Nigerian digital communities (Obi, 2024). By analyzing Twitter thread structures, the study provides a detailed account of how digital media fosters linguistic change and what this signifies for the future of Nigerian syntax.

Statement of the Problem
Despite the growing importance of digital discourse, the impact of Twitter thread structures on Nigerian syntax has not been adequately addressed in existing research. Traditional syntactic frameworks do not fully capture the innovative structures emerging from online discourse. This gap presents challenges for understanding how digital platforms influence language evolution in Nigeria. The study seeks to address this issue by investigating the syntactic patterns evident in Twitter threads and their implications for broader linguistic practices. The lack of systematic analysis in this area hinders the development of comprehensive models of digital language transformation, thereby necessitating focused research on this phenomenon (Okoro, 2024).

Definitions of Terms

  • Online Discourse: Communication and exchange of ideas conducted via digital platforms.

  • Syntax: The set of rules, principles, and processes that govern the structure of sentences in a language.

  • Twitter Thread: A series of connected tweets from a single user that form a continuous narrative or discussion.
